But I have now found that the issue is with the NA scenario.

What I did was play a PBEM NA scenario turn, quit the game, and then restarted my computer and got the Windows blue screen of death which coincided with a 1.6 Gb memory dump. So it has nothing to do with switching from one PBEM game to another, just playing the NA scenario.

To confirm this, after my computer recovered from the blue screen restart, I played a PBEM 39 scenario turn and did the same thing, i.e., quit the game and restarted the computer, but this time, did not get the blue screen of death message/memory dump.
This leads me to believe that there is some issue with the NA scenario causing this. It could be that this only occurs with the NA scenario played by PBEM, as I played it quite a bit against the AI first and never noticed the issue.

I used to be in I.T. support and usually BSODs are usually some hardware issue.

#1 PC specs
#2 Operation System
#3 Is it only N.A. campaign or is it all scenarios?
#4 Post the error log when it comes back up.

Error game logs are here
C:\Users\"your user ID"\AppData\LocalLow\Kraken Studios\WarPlan\player.log

Easiest fix is uninstall, reinstall, update in case anything got corrupted.

So my issue was due to bad memory management, which I found and was able to fix with a system scan (sfc/scanow) following the steps indicated here: https://recoverit.wondershare.com/computer-problems/windows-10-blue-screen-memory-management.html
